Strumento online di crittografia SHA384
suStrumento online di crittografia SHA384:
Questo strumento online di crittografia SHA384 consente di crittografare una stringa di input in una stringa SHA384 fissa a 384 bit.
Introduzione a SHA384:
SHA-384 è molto simile all'algoritmo SHA-512. La differenza è che SHA-384 produce solo risultati di lunghezza a 384 bit, quindi SHA-384 non è sicuro come SHA-512.
Altri collegamenti a SHA384:
RFC 4634: https://tools.ietf.org/html/rfc4634
SHA384 in Python (hashlib): https://docs.python.org/3/library/hashlib.html
SHA384 in Java: https://docs.oracle.com/javase/7/docs/api/java/security/MessageDigest.html
Calcola l'hash SHA384 di una stringa in Python (con pacchetto hashlib):
import hashlib def sha384_generator(str): m = hashlib.sha384() m.update(str.encode()) return m.hexdigest()
Calcola l'hash SHA384 di una stringa in Java (con il pacchetto MessageDigest):
import java.math.BigInteger; import java.security.MessageDigest; public String generate(String str){ MessageDigest md = MessageDigest.getInstance("SHA-384"); md.update(str.getBytes()); byte[] digest = md.digest(); String result = new BigInteger(1, digest).toString(16).toUpperCase(); return result; }
Calcola l'hash SHA384 di un file in Linux (con OpenSSL):
root@instance-4:/var/log/apache2# openssl dgst -sha384 access.log SHA384(access.log)= c27e5a92a9589b5c6bb61dbc47856e2aa94e4e2915e0ff211234a6a600496e49ed0261304eeb5e7bdabdb74fbc185c58
Strumenti correlati
Strumento di crittografia online MD5
SHA1 strumento di crittografia online
SHA224 strumento di crittografia online
Strumento di crittografia online SHA256
Strumento di crittografia online SHA384
SHA512 strumento di crittografia online
Strumento di codifica online BASE64
Strumento di decodifica online BASE64
Strumento di generazione di password casuali online